Odisha Boils As 12 Cities Record Temp Above 40 Degree C

Bhubaneswar: Heat wave conditions continued to prevail across Odisha, with Sambalpur recording a high of 44.7 degree Celsius in the state.

The evening bulletin issued by the Meteorological Department said 12 places in the state recorded temperature above 40 degree Celsius.

Sonepur, Balangir and Titlagarh recorded over 44 degree Celsius while the temperature in places such as Keonjhar, Talcher, Angul, Malkangiri, Sundargarh, Bhawanipatna and Jharsuguda remained between 40-43 degree Celsius.

Temperature in the Odisha capital remained at 38.2 degree celsius with a humidity level at 61 per cent.

Heat wave conditions will continue to prevail in western and central parts of the state including Jharsuguda, Sambalpur, Deogarh, Angul, Sonepur, Bargarh, Balangir and Nuapada in the coming 24 hours.
